Starting a business is not easy, and scaling it is even harder. You may think you’re sitting on a completely original idea, but chances are the same cultural forces that led you to your business plan are also influencing someone else. That doesn’t mean you should give up, or that you should rush to market before you’re ready. It’s not about who’s first, it’s about who does it best, and best these days is the business that delivers the most value to the consumer. Consumers have more power and choice than ever before, and they’re going to choose and stick with the companies who are clearly on their side. How will you make their lives easier, more pleasant, more meaningful? How will you go out of your way for them at every turn? When considering your competitive advantage, start with the needs of the people you’re ultimately there to serve. If you have a genuine connection to your idea, and you’re solving a real problem in a way that adds more value to people’s lives, you’re well on your way.

When I graduated from college in 2001, I didn’t have a single friend whose plan was to start his or her own business. Med school, law school, finance, consulting: these were the coveted jobs, the clear paths laid out before us. I took a job in advertising, which was seen as much more rebellious than the reality. I worked in advertising for a few years, and learned an incredible amount about how brands get built and communicated. But I grew restless and bored, tasked with coming up with new campaigns for old and broken products that lacked relevance, unable to influence the products themselves. During that time, I was lucky to have an amazing boss who explained a simple principle that fundamentally altered my path. What she told me was that stress is not about how much you have on your plate; it’s about how much control you have over the outcomes. Suddenly I realized why every Sunday night I was overcome with a feeling of dread. It wasn’t because I had too much going on at work. It was because I had too little power to effect change.

There are plenty of challenges that come with operating your own business . For many people, though, the rewards of running a business far outweigh the difficulties. In fact, 76% of those who decide to run their own small business are "somewhat happy" or "very happy" with their decision, according to a 2020 survey conducted by Guidant Financial's Small Business Trends Alliance.  

This line of work isn't just for the entrepreneurial spirit, either. Running a business can prove exciting for many people and for many different reasons. Whether you are looking for a flexible lifestyle, are eager to innovate, or simply want more control over your work and earning potential, there are many benefits to running your own business. Here are just a few of the biggest.

Have you ever worked a job in which you felt you could do better if you had control over how the work was done? Let's face it, jobs can be constricting and sometimes don't allow you to maximize your knowledge and skill.

When you build your own business, you do what you want, how you want, when you want. You develop the product or service to the level you think is best. You have systems and routines that work best for you. And if you need a powernap in the late morning or afternoon to boost creativity and productivity, you can take one.

According to the Small Business Trends Alliance survey, 55% of small business owners started their own business because they were "ready to be their own boss."  

Granted, statistics on business success can seem grim. After all, roughly 50% of businesses survive to five years.   With that said, there is much you can do to improve your chances of success , and in fact, depending on your goals, opening a business might be a better financial option than working for an employer.

For one, with a business, you're more likely to earn what you're worth, especially if you're a woman. Instead of earning 82% of what a man earns, a woman can charge her value in a business.   As the business owner, you can set prices and grow your salary with the business. When you throw in the business tax perks , you could end up making more than you would in a job.

Running a business can work well for many different lifestyles. For women, especially, owning your own business can give the lifestyle flexibility necessary to raise a family and still have a successful career. Women-owned businesses have been showing up at a faster rate than new businesses in general—at 21% per year vs. 9%, respectively, from 2014–2019.   According to a series of case studies by the National Women's Business Council, flexibility was a major factor for many women who decided to pursue entrepreneurship.  

Millennials and Generation Z workers are known to look for flexibility in their workplaces, and running a business can work well for many of them.   Likewise, people who are close to retirement or already retired may find owning their own business gives them the chance to keep their hands busy while not demanding the same rigid schedule of a typical job. People who want to travel or live a particular lifestyle can benefit from entrepreneurship, plus you might be able to work from home —or anywhere else you like.

Many small business owners launch their own businesses to make a positive impact in their local communities. This can happen through the products or services they provide or through the local causes they support. Small businesses also account for nearly half of the private workforce in the U.S., so launching your own business is a great way to provide jobs for many in the local community.  

Established organizations can—and do—create great change and innovation. Often, though, the most powerful new ideas come from small business owners that venture out on their own when they can't get traction for their ideas in their current workplace.

Many business icons started with an idea that has changed the world. From Disney to Zuckerberg and Bezos to Gates, all of them had small ideas that turned into huge successes. Many of these entrepreneurs launched these companies from their garage .

If your current employer isn't interested in your ideas, it may be a sign that you should launch your own enterprise.

Despite the many benefits of running your own business, it's not right for everyone. Being your own boss comes with some major risks, including:

  • Financial risk : If half of businesses fail within five years, then you're taking a 50% chance of losing some money on your own business. That's why it's critical to write a thorough, clear business plan and make sure you have a reasonable chance at success.
  • Personal liability : Beyond merely losing the money you put into the business, you could put more of your personal assets at risk—from your car to your house—if you don't structure your business to protect them.
  • Time commitment: The feeling that you're always on the job can be a drain for many business owners, according to a 2016 Bank of the West Bank Small Business Growth Survey. Many business owners work much more than a 40-hour workweek.  
  • Stress : The West Bank survey also noted the fear of burnout as a major concern for many small business owners. This is particularly true in light of the ongoing public health and economic crisis, which saw daily stress rise significantly among small business owners.  

The Bottom Line

  • Owning your own business brings some great benefits, and many entrepreneurs are satisfied with their decision after they make the plunge.
  • The most common reason people launch their own business is to be their own boss.
  • Other benefits include flexibility, financial rewards, the opportunity to innovate, and a chance to impact your community.
  • Still, there are serious risks to launching your own business, and you should carefully consider and plan before you take the leap.

Why do people want to start their own business? What drives them to strike out on their own?

If you’re considering becoming an entrepreneur , understanding your answer to this question is critical. Honestly, assessing your motivations can tell you a lot about your likelihood of success. Will you be able to navigate a financial crisis? Invest the extra hours to rework your strategy even when you’d rather go home? 

If you don’t have an answer to that question, it may be helpful to explore why you want to be an entrepreneur further. Let’s take a look at some of the most common reasons why entrepreneurs start their own businesses—which are probably leading you to do the same.

1. Freedom to pursue your passion

You’ve had this talent, skill, or hobby for years, maybe even since childhood. Now, you see a potential opportunity to develop a business structure and monetize it. So you decide to use your passion to start a business. 

However, you may want to take a moment to assess the potential of your passion. Yes, it makes you happy, but can it pay the bills?

When you set aside emotion and focus strictly on dollars and common sense, does your passion-fueled business idea truly have the potential to be financially successful? Don’t forget, with ongoing record inflation, you’ll need continuously increasing income to support yourself and your business. Can your passion keep you afloat? 

If the answer is yes, start writing a business plan and go for it. If not, then you should likely rethink using your passion and explore other small business ideas. Consider another talent or hobby that can bring emotional fulfillment, as well as a tangible financial reward. 

Or, do further market research into other opportunities outside of your core interests. You may find that there is another reason for being an entrepreneur is really what’s driving you.

Recommended Reading: 12 Types of Entrepreneurs Explained

2. Create generational wealth

Many people are fixated on the idea of creating wealth that can be enjoyed by their families. For some, it’s an ambitious financial planning goal derived from witnessing living examples of absurdly wealthy families. People who’ve been able to pass down highly successful businesses from generation to generation. Others simply want their kids and grandkids to be spared from the financial hardships they were forced to overcome. 

Yet, only a handful of businesses are able to survive the passage of time. Yes, building a prosperous foundation for your descendants is a worthy cause. However, there is no guarantee that they’ll have the work ethic or discipline necessary to maintain an existing business. Much less position it to remain competitive in an ever-evolving global marketplace.  

Therefore, your focus has to be on how this endeavor will improve your life right now. Yes, your hard work could benefit your great-great grandkids, and you can teach your children to appreciate your business. You can’t force them to have the same passion you do. You can only set them up for success and hope for the best.  

3. Support community, non-profits, and other social efforts

Many new entrepreneurs have a deep desire to use their businesses as vehicles to help the less fortunate. These noble souls see starting a small business as a means to effect change.

Social entrepreneurs aren’t driven by money but rather by a desire to create a better world. In our 2021 State of Small Business Study , we found that 12 percent of respondents identified giving back to their community as the primary reason for starting a business. 

If you’re one of these generous individuals, you must never forget that business remains business. Even though you have the best intentions, this doesn’t remove the responsibility to serve the needs of your target market. To provide competitively viable products and services for your customers. Failure to do so will result in your customer base taking their hard-earned money elsewhere, leaving you and your cause, out in the cold.

4. Turn a side-project into something more

Many successful businesses were once the side-gigs of nine to five employees who were simply trying to earn extra money. One thing led to another, word got around, and after a while, that side-project earned enough to replace the nine to five job, and boom: A business was born. 

As of 2022, we found that 23 percent of entrepreneurs were either starting a side gig or trying to turn a side gig into a full business. In fact, for most people, having a side gig is just a necessary part of survival. 

Yes, it is possible to turn your side project into a full-fledged business that becomes your primary source of income. However, it’s often difficult to know when it’s the right time to step away from your full-time position. 

When should you begin to promote your business? Should you invest in business insurance? Get the necessary licenses and permits to become a sole proprietorship?

These are just some of the questions you’ll need to answer when turning a side gig into your full-time pursuit. You don’t need to immediately make it your primary work; just take steps in that direction to see how viable it can be.

Remember, this can take months or years to gain traction. Just like a seed that you plant, you need to water it to see growth. With enough time and “watering,” that little side-gig seed can become a huge tree that becomes a profitable business. 

5. Challenge the status quo

Have you ever felt like there’s a better way to do something? This is a sentiment often held by game-changers. The employees and dreamers who feel the job or industry they’re in isn’t doing something right, and it’s up to them to change the status quo. 

Disrupting current norms can be a powerful incentive for new entrepreneurs. It can also be extremely beneficial for consumers wanting higher quality products or more efficient service. Nevertheless, disruption shouldn’t be based on personal feelings or experience. Instead, it must be centered solely on customer wants and expectations. 

Will consumers actually be interested in the innovation you provide? If you truly want to shake up the status quo, it’s up to you to find out if the solution you see truly benefits others.

6. Flexibility and balance

Having more personal and family time is one of the most powerful motivations for many new and prospective entrepreneurs. Nothing beats working on your own time and not having to worry about someone else’s standards. 

It’s time to make your own clock and choose your own hours. The harsh reality, as many new small business owners discover, is that work hours tend to increase, not decrease, after launching your own business. 

This is your project, your idea, and your customers, so it’s your responsibility. Reasoning such as “I’m not feeling well” or “that’s not in my job description” no longer applies to you. When you’re an entrepreneur, you’re always on duty.

Sure, you have “absentee owners” who simply hire people and leave them to run a business. But take a look at the most successful entrepreneurs. There is one common thread—they are hands-on. Oftentimes, their level of micromanagement is borderline psychotic. 

No, you don’t have to follow in the footsteps of Steve Jobs to be a successful entrepreneur. You don’t have to spend every waking hour to ensure your business succeeds. But you must care deeply about your business and, yes, sacrifice a great deal of time to make it a success.

7. Being the boss

One of the greatest driving forces for people starting a business is taking on the title of “Boss.” 47% of new entrepreneurs surveyed said that their main reason for starting a small business involved wanting to be their own boss. 

There’s a certain aura, a distinctive swagger, that many entrepreneurs have. Unlike top-level executives or even appointed CEOs, entrepreneurs garner a great deal of respect for being the ones who took the initial risk . They’re the ones whose vision enabled them to see an opportunity and whose determination made it happen. 

Entrepreneurship is a medal worn with pride, which most onlookers cannot ignore. Why do people start their own businesses? Because many want the respect and admiration that comes with starting a business. 

If that’s your main reason, make sure you’re totally prepared for the responsibility that comes your way. You owe it to yourself, your employees, and your customers.

Starting a Business: Advantages and Disadvantages Essay

Introduction.

Currently, the development of market relations implies a free and equal coexistence of various forms of entrepreneurship and sectors within each type of ownership. A special place in the international economy at this stage belongs to start-up businesses. These are small enterprises that do not require large initial investments and guarantee a high rate of turnover of resources that can quickly and economically solve the problems of economic restructuring.

The formation and saturation of the consumer markets are the key elements in the current destabilization of the economy. It should be noted that for a highly monopolized economy, the small business acquires paramount importance since it makes a significant contribution to the development of a competitive environment. However, there are both rewarding advantages and serious disadvantages of starting a business, which need consideration.

If a person plans to open a business, it is important to consider the upcoming possible gains and losses. People who have already passed this way advise to divide the estimated income by two and the cost multiplied by the same amount. After all, one can never foresee all the risks that await any entrepreneur. An important factor is the personal qualities necessary for starting and running a business. If positive prospects do not seem attractive compared with the possible difficulties, it is likely that it is better to concentrate on employment. In addition, in the case of successful career advancement, an individual is able to also achieve a high professional and financial level.

Starting a business is always accompanied by risk factors; therefore, a starting entrepreneur will need a lot of enthusiasm, the ability to make non-standard decisions, and the willingness to take responsibility. However, the possible rewards for hard work can be significant. Any business requires constant attention and development; otherwise, it will not be victorious in the competitive market.

By analyzing international and domestic experience in the development of entrepreneurship, the following benefits of starting a business can be pointed out: faster adaptation to local business conditions, greater independence of actions, and flexibility in decision making. In addition, it allows people to have relatively low costs in the implementation of activities, especially management cost, and a great opportunity for an individual to realize his/her ideas (Jackson, 2015). Starting a business enables one to show one’s abilities with lower initial capital requirements and the capability to quickly introduce changes in the product.

The entrepreneurs are more inclined to savings and investment, which has a beneficial effect on the whole enterprise. New businesses are more informed and adapted to the level of demand in local markets, often produce goods by order of specific consumers, and provide a livelihood to a substantial number of employees (Amankwah-Amoah, Boso, & Antwi-Agyei, 2018). In addition, small start-up businesses contribute to greater growth in employment compared with large companies, thereby influencing the spread of practical knowledge and the training of professionals (Jackson, 2015). Small and medium-sized enterprises, as compared with large ones, in certain countries dominate both in the number and proportion in the production of goods.

There are several advantages to starting a business, and the biggest benefit is money. An employee working for someone is confident that he/she will receive a salary. A person can get paid only within the limits that have been established beforehand. However, if an entrepreneur starts a business, then with proper management of his/her business, he/she can hope to increase profits and income.

Another significant benefit of starting a business is the ability to manage time without one’s approval personally. It is among the main reasons that make a company attractive for many. It is also plausible to state that a businessman has the opportunity to do what he/she desires. In addition, when an individual starts a business, his/her interests in work are always pursued. There is excitement associated with an increase in personal profits. Moreover, it is not at all interesting for the majority of employees to increase profits for employer organization. The advantage of starting a business is that it’s not mandatory to be held accountable to anyone because a person is independent and takes responsibility for his/her actions. Establishing an individual schedule is also a distinct advantage.

Starting a business gives an entrepreneur freedom from the desires and whims of superiors. A person will not be worried by thoughts of whether he/she will be fired tomorrow or not. An entrepreneur will not be delayed wages, not pulled out of the weekend or vacation, and will not worsen working conditions. If a businessperson sees potential in IT, such as 3D technologies, virtual reality, or in new markets, such as trading in electronic cars, he/she can make a managerial decision to pursue these markets. The next positive side of the business is personal growth. Creating and starting a business is an opportunity to check what an individual is worth.

Overcoming difficulties, solving problems, and achieving a goal is an invaluable experience that will remain forever. In any hired job, a person will not be as satisfied with success as in his/her business. In addition, the social status of an entrepreneur is higher than that of a full-time employee.

Furthermore, the job search is often tied to one’s specialty and not to the area in which an individual would like to develop. When starting a business, an entrepreneur can choose any direction in which he/she wants to shape a firm. In addition, he/she can select and select the team with whom to work. Thus, there are a lot of advantages to starting a business. The scope of benefits may also include psychological comfort in communication.

A business owner can choose his partners and communicate with them freely. However, an entrepreneur possesses the full managerial right to enter into contracts and agreements only with those people who are pleasant to him/her and whom he/she trusts. A businessperson does not need to tolerate incompetent and inefficient employees because he/she can fire them.

Disadvantages

The practice of start-up businesses has specific problems, among which the most significant ones can be identified as higher levels of risk, therefore a high degree of instability in the market, and dependence on large companies. In addition, there are shortcomings in managing a business accompanied by poor managerial competence and heightened vulnerability to shifts in the economy. Difficulties in obtaining loans and borrowing additional funds and uncertainty of business partners when concluding agreements are among the disadvantages of starting a business.

Deficiencies and failures in the operation of businesses are determined by both internal and external causes, including the operating conditions of start-up enterprises. Studies show that the majority of failures of starting firms are associated with professional incompetence or managerial inexperience of small and medium business entrepreneurs (Nikolaev, Boudreaux, & Wood, 2019). There is also a low survival rate among new companies due to market competitiveness.

Small Business Survival Rates.

The most common reasons for failure are incompetence, unbalanced experience, and the lack of experience in commerce, finance, supply, production, management, and partnerships. Common causes of bankruptcy for small firms are business neglect, poor health or bad habits of the head of the company, and disasters, such as fires, theft, and fraud (Chadwick & Raver, 2018). Small businesses’ chances of success increase as they grow older. Firms that do not change their owners for a long time bring in a higher and more stable income. American statistics show that women-owners of small firms are more successful in business than men (Chadwick & Raver, 2018). In the course of the research, it is noted that entrepreneurs who work for prolonged periods succeed.

Moreover, if not one person is involved in the management, but an entrepreneurial team that consists of multiple people, the chances of success are higher due to collective decision making is more professional (Abd-Hamid, Azizan, & Sorooshian, 2015). The size of financing at the first stage of their existence also affects the viability of small firms. The greater the initial capital invested in a small firm, the greater is its ability to maintain activity during crisis periods.

A constant search for emerging and disappearing social needs and continuous adaptation to them form the basis of the small business strategy. Some Western experts tend to consider small business as a school of new personal relationships, a testing ground for testing methods and principles of organizing entrepreneurship in the future. However, due to the objective availability of less favorable economic conditions than that of large enterprises, small businesses are less stable and competitive and therefore need government support by federal and regional programs to support and develop small businesses.

The major disadvantage of starting a business is an increased level of responsibility. Unlike hired work, a businessperson has to be responsible for everything. At first, he/she may be a salesman, an accountant, a janitor, and a lawyer in his/her company. In addition, any key problem or error cannot be resolved by a colleague or leader. An entrepreneur has to continually make decisions on which the further development of a business depends or which can lead to its complete collapse.

Another big drawback of starting a business is complexity; therefore, an entrepreneur has to go through numerous mistakes to succeed, often without knowing if he/she is going in the right direction. The search for start-up capital, networking with partners, the struggle for a place in the market are among the frequent challenges for a firm. Meanwhile, a quick payback for a businessperson is not guaranteed. He/she needs to understand in advance what difficulties he/she will have to go through. The next disadvantage is the instability, and it another frightening barrier for starting entrepreneurs. No matter how much money he/she invests, there is always a chance that it will not be sufficient. However, even if everything does not end in failure, then instead of huge profits, a person can barely make ends meet.

To sum up, it is highly relevant to realize that numerous and sometimes unidentifiable factors influence the failure or success of a business. There are certain risks of business going bankrupt, insufficient income, and stress from increased amounts of responsibility. Nevertheless, starting a business also offers an opportunity to earn an unlimited number of rewards, both financially and emotionally. An entrepreneur can adequately regulate and manage a firm, and he/she is able to freely implement the important managerial decision.

Starting a business is a hard, long, and confusing endeavor filled with much information, a lot of paperwork, but much instruction on how to steer your startup. When starting a business the basics of creating the name, deciding the market, and writing up the business plan is necessary in the initial steps to becoming a business owner. However, they are several important factors, financial, social, and more importantly legal factors that must require the assistance of a professional when starting your own business.

The job of a paralegal is to work as a legal correspondent in guiding individuals through legal matter, such as, starting a business. There are several aspects of starting a business the potential owner must keep in mind. The first step is deciding, what the business is. Once decided, the paralegal should reveal the importance of intellectual property, along with the need, if any, trademarking, and patenting the business. Whether it be online or in a physical location, the decision matters in terms of the different laws and regulations that are assigned. If starting a business in a physical place, environment laws, zoning regulations, insurance, taxes, work place safety laws, permits, and licenses are required to know, and this information is essential for the potential business owner. (SBA, n.d) When starting a business online the knowledge of sales tax, international sales tax, regulations, consumer protection, and customs are essential in success of the company.

One of the most important information that the paralegal needs to inform the potential owner, is contracts, there are an important day to day aspect that business owners must use to further their business. Contracts are initial in confidentiality agreements, purchase of goods or services, financial obligations, joint ventures, with employees, intellectual property, and other aspects. The paralegal must inform on the basis of reading the fine print, knowing the laws before signing, and knowing the consequences of the contract.

Overall, starting a business is long road, with a big payoff if successful. However, when starting out, there is a lot of information that needs to be obtained in order to be a success. The need for financial, social, and legal advice will aid in navigating through the startup phase. The paralegal’s job is to inform the potential owner in the confusing legal requirements and information that will help in progressing the business into whatever area or focus that the business owner entails.

Entrepreneurial aspirations? Starting a business from scratch is easier than you might think.

The best way to start a business depends on the type of business you want and your individual situation. Ideal side hustles for college students are different than for stay-at-home parents . If you’re a talented baker, you’ll need a different plan if you want to open your own bakery, versus selling a few of your items at the weekend farmers’ market, versus building a national franchise to rival Mrs. Field’s Cookies or Baked By Melissa. If you have dreamed of owning a pastry-related business, but you don’t bake, then you’ll need a different plan than the talented baker for any of the three options above.

Since aspiring entrepreneurs vary so widely in their interests, ideas and talents, no one post can account for all situations, but here are five foundational steps to start a business from scratch.

1. Decide If You Will Buddy Up Or Go Solo

Going solo means that you have free rein to make all the decisions – but then you have to make all decisions, including who your customer is, what you’ll offer, what price you’ll charge, how you’ll market your business and more. Starting a business with one or more other people divides up the work — but it also divides up the rewards. If you’re not 100% in agreement with your partner(s), you may find that the business does not match your vision or live up to your quality standards.

As you can see, there are pros and cons to starting a business with others versus alone. Do a candid self-assessment about whether you have the risk appetite, stamina and desire to go it alone. One compromise could be to start your business solo, but rent a co-working space so you are surrounded by others. Or, join a mastermind group or entrepreneurs association so you have an ecosystem of colleagues on a similar journey.

2. Look At Your Unique Competitive Advantages For Ideas

Once you have answered the partner versus solo question, you still need a business idea. Your partner might have a strong opinion on this. If not, or if you don’t have a partner, one smart way to tilt the odds of business success in your favor is to pick an area where you have a unique competitive advantage.

Best High-Yield Savings Accounts Of 2024

Best 5% interest savings accounts of 2024.

For example, the talented baker who decides to open a pastry-related business has ability as their unique competitive advantage. Someone who worked for years in the food industry would have an experience advantage. Someone with culinary training has an education advantage. If you have a rabid interest in a subject — e.g., you might be an accountant by day but you frequent pastry shops every chance you get and read all about the industry — your enthusiasm can be your advantage.

3. Marshall Your Resources

In addition to an idea for your business, you’ll need to invest resources into it — not just money, but also your time. The amount of money you need to invest varies widely based on the type of business you’re starting. Product businesses where you need material and/or equipment to create your goods to sell are going to have much higher upfront costs than service businesses where you might be selling your knowledge and therefore have virtually zero upfront financial costs.

Time to get started also varies widely. If you need to build out a physical location (e.g., the bakery with kitchen) or retail store for your products, you will have a longer time investment before you can even make your first sale than the service entrepreneur who can start selling themselves with a relatively inexpensive, fast-build digital presence.

Calculate what money you need to invest to get your business started, as well as how long you’ll need to prepare before you can start selling. Compare this to your personal situation (e.g., do you already have a job, are you part of a dual-career couple or have other family commitments) to gauge how quickly and easily you will be able to get your business started. If you plan to leave your current job to start your business, include in your calculations the notice you’ll give to your current employer, as well as how you plan to meet the expenses that your paycheck used to cover.

4. Check The Legal Requirements Your Business Needs To Meet

A bakery business selling at a farmers’ market faces different food safety requirements than if they open a physical store or operate a mail-order business. If you have workers, there are labor requirements to meet. Even if you are a solo business owner offering services, you might need to have a license or certification for that service. Businesses also need to comply with insurance and tax requirements.

Because requirements vary, not only by business, but also by geography (e.g., bakers at farmers’ markets in Maine vs. Florida). Your local library, community business school or SCORE chapter ( SCORE is a national nonprofit that provides small business mentoring) can help you research the rules that apply to your business. As you’re researching the business you hope to start, your enthusiasm for digging into these details is a good test of how serious you are about your business idea!

5. Make Your First Sale

The best feedback on your business new idea comes from your customer’s wallet. If someone is willing to spend money on something, then you have uncovered a genuine need or desire for whatever you are selling. If you’re selling a service, start offering it as soon as you have bandwidth to deliver it. Making your first sale will prove your concept has a market, and it will also help you gauge firsthand if you like delivering this service. You can also start testing your prices and how to structure your offering.

If you have a more involved business — e.g., the baker planning to open a store — see if you can sell some of your products in advance. For example, you can cater events, and you can see people’s reactions to your creations firsthand. You might even get some testimonials for your ad campaign. Or, you can start by selling via other stores or at farmers’ markets — to gauge reactions, get testimonials, test product variety and test pricing. Focusing on early sales also gives your business some much-needed cash flow upfront.

Start As Cheaply As Possible

Notice that these first steps — focusing on sales, doing research using libraries or free providers like SCORE — are really focused on getting your business up to the first sale as cheaply as possible. It takes time for any new venture to gain traction, so by running a lean business, you give it more time to be successful. Starting a business is not about buying business cards (you can start with word-of-mouth) or building a website (use existing social platforms like Facebook or LinkedIn) or running ads (build a following on social media to build a following on social media). You can start a business without necessarily spending a lot of money.
